    I have started to enjoy cold smoking venison backstrap and pork tenderloins. I did this a few weeks ago, kept the temp around 200° and cooked the venison to 130°. Then I put it in the chill chest for a few hours before serving.

              HerbcoFood The picture sizes on most phones these days are just too large. I normally take the pic and “open up” with “paint” and reduce size to 50% on a pc. Then, I don’t get at error. Just sayin’.
